Mitigating mode collapse in normalizing flows by annealing with an adaptive schedule: Application to parameter estimation

Normalizing flows (NFs) provide uncorrelated samples from complex distributions, making them an appealing tool for parameter estimation. However, the practical utility of NFs remains limited by their tendency to collapse to a single mode of a multimodal distribution.
